LNER is a train company based in the United Kingdom. It operates a wide range of services, from high-speed intercity trains to local services. Its most popular routes include London to Edinburgh, London to Leeds, and London to York. LNER offers a variety of train types, including the Azuma, InterCity 225, and HST. The Azuma is a modern, high-speed train that offers comfortable seating and onboard Wi-Fi. The InterCity 225 is a classic train that offers a more traditional experience. The HST is a high-speed train that offers a smooth ride and plenty of legroom. LNER offers a variety of ticket types, including Advance, Anytime, and Off-Peak. Advance tickets are the cheapest option and must be booked in advance. Anytime tickets are more expensive but can be used at any time. Off-Peak tickets are the most affordable option for travelling during off-peak times. Onboard facilities include comfortable seating, Wi-Fi, power sockets, and a range of food and drink options. LNER also offers a range of discounts and special offers, making it an affordable and convenient way to travel.

Bosworth Battlefield Heritage Centre

Awarding insight into the 1485 battle through exhibitions, interpretation and the wider story of Richard III and Henry Tudor.

  • Recommended

Hinckley and District Museum

Main local history museum covering Hinckley's hosiery trade, framework knitting and everyday life with engaging displays in the town centre.

Ashby Canal Centre

Working collection and gallery space focused on canal heritage, boats and waterside life at nearby Market Bosworth.

Tipping culture

Tipping is modest. In restaurants, 10-12.5% is usual if service is not included. Round up taxi fares. Cafes and pubs may have tip jars, but tipping is optional.
